Analysis

In 2014, government expenditure on post-secondary non-tertiary education in Ethiopia stood at 419.43 millions. That is the highest value across all 6 years on record.

The figure is up 64.6% on the previous year and up 242.8% over ten years.

That places Ethiopia 15th out of 92 countries with data for 2014, putting it in the top quarter.
